Laser-fused, waterproof down jacket that keeps you warm and dry: the Photics HS Thermo Parka Men. Revolutionary Mammut Laser Fuse Technology™ joins two materials via laser light to create completely sealed seams without needle holes. No water penetration, no loss of down. Precise body mapping through the limitless design possibilities for the insulation zones. Photics. The revolutionary new down jacket. Features: - Wide-ribbed cuffs - 2-way front zipper with fold-over snap button facing - Internal zipper pocket - 2 chest pockets with water-repellent zippers - Down-filled, fixed hood - Bonded hem for a technical look and greater comfort - Back length for size L: 88 cm - Filled with 265 g 90/10 goose down with 750 cuin fill power - 2 additional slit pockets with zipper - 2 fitted side pockets with snap button Specifications: - Back length: 92 cm - Weight: 1149 g - Denier (main material): 78Dx78D - Breathability: 10.000 g/m²/24h - Cut: Regular Fit - Main Material - Face: 100% Polyester - Filling: 90% White Goose Down, 10% White Goose Feather - Filling 2: 100% Polyester - Insert: 100% Polyester - Lining: 100% Polyester - Main material: 100% Polyester - Main Material - Membrane: 100% Polyester Sustainability: RDS - Responsible Down Standard: - The Responsible Down Standard (RDS) ensures that down and feathers are sourced from well treated animals. The collection of down and feathers from live birds (live-plucking) as well as force-feeding are strictly prohibited. Pfc free dwr: - Perfluorinated compounds (PFCs) are practically non-biodegradable. MAMMUT has set the strategic goal of phasing out all PFC-containing product treatments and replacing them with other high-performance alternatives. Fair Wear: - Mammut strives to ensure fair and safe working conditions in all factories making its products. To systematically improve working conditions throughout its supply chain, Mammut was the first outdoor brand to join the Fair Wear Foundation. Technology: Mammut drytechnology™: - Mammut DRYtechnology™ laminates are made with special membranes that offer outstanding breathability while remaining completely water- and windproof. DRYtechnology™ products have a minimum 10,000 mm water column rating. Mammut down 750 cuin: - The fill power of down is rated in cuin (cubic inches per ounce): the higher the cuin rating, the greater the wadding and therefore thermal insulation per weight. - Mammut® laser fuse technology™ Care: - Do not use chlorine-based bleach - Do not dry clean or use solvents to remove stains - Max. ironing temperature (110° C) Take care when steam ironing - Tumble dry gentle - Machine wash on normal cycle (max. 30° C)
